Halfords Receives $3M Investment From Bridgestone

Halfords

Halfords Group plc, a UK-based provider of Motoring and Cycling products and services, received a $3m investment from Bridgestone.

Bridgestone has acquired a 5% stake in Halford’s automotive Software as a service (SaaS) service, Avayler, valuing the business that was launched in July 2021, at $60.5m. In addition, a commercial agreement will allow Bridgestone to leverage Avayler’s products in retail stores and mobile applications. 

The Avayler SaaS solution was developed in-house by Halfords to manage automotive services across its expansive garage network and increasing number of mobile vans. It offers an integrated solution that allows automotive companies operating in multiple locations to develop competitive edge by delivering a vastly superior customer experience.

The Avayler platform streamlines customer bookings – online, over the phone, and in-store – and job execution inside the garage, while its mobile capability uses algorithms to instantly calculate the available customer time slots according to the nearest van location and parts availability.

The platform uses dynamic pricing to value those slots accurately. Automotive service providers can calculate the cheapest and quickest routes to a customer; maximise colleague productivity on the job; give details of traffic on the road; and provide a colleague with detailed checklists to ensure a safe and consistent service is provided. Customers can even track the location and ETA of their service delivery.

This Bridgestone investment in Avayler comes after a period of rapid growth. Its first customer was American Tire Distributors Inc., one of the largest independent suppliers of tyres to the replacement tyre market in North America. Since then, Avayler has won a number of significant contracts with operators around the globe, including Tirebuyer in the U.S. and Mobivia in Central Europe.

Led by Graham Stapleton, Chief Executive Officer, Halfords is a provider of motoring and cycling services and products. It operates 393 Halfords stores, 2 Performance Cycling stores (trading as Tredz and Giant), 643 garages (trading as Halfords Autocentres, McConechy’s, Universal, National Tyres and Lodge Tyre) and 264 mobile service vans (trading as Halfords Mobile Expert, Tyres on the Drive and National), 479 commercial vans and 5 HME Cycling vans. Customers can also shop at halfords.com and tredz.co.uk for pick up at their local store or direct home delivery, as well as booking garage services online at halfords.com.
